Read FeliCa system of 0x0003 and show Kaomoji
#include <LiquidCrystal.h>
#include <NewRCS620S.h>
#define COMMAND_TIMEOUT 400
#define POLLING_INTERVAL 500
#define LED_PIN 13
LiquidCrystal lcd(12, 11, 5, 4, 3, 2);
NewRCS620S rcs620s;
int waitCardReleased = 0;
// define my characters
byte turnA[8] = { B00000, B10001, B11111, B10001, B10001, B01010, B00100, };
byte de[8] = { B01111, B00101, B00101, B01001, B10001, B11111, B10001, };
byte o[8] = { B01110, B01010, B01110, };
byte prime[8] = { B00010, B00100, B01000, };
byte omega[8] = { B00000, B00000, B01010, B10001, B10101, B10101, B01010, };
byte backSlash[8] = { B00000, B10000, B01000, B00100, B00010, B00001, };
byte bar[8] = { B00000, B11111, };
void setup() {
Serial1.begin(115200);
lcd.begin(16, 2);
// regist my characters
lcd.createChar(1, turnA);
lcd.createChar(2, de);
lcd.createChar(3, o);
lcd.createChar(4, prime);
lcd.createChar(5, omega);
lcd.createChar(6, backSlash);
lcd.createChar(7, bar);
char str[17];
int ret;
pinMode(LED_PIN, OUTPUT);
digitalWrite(LED_PIN, LOW);
getKaomoji(str, 0);
lcd.setCursor(2, 0);
lcd.print(str); // カオ (・v・) モジ
lcd.setCursor(3, 1);
lcd.print("SF CHECKER");
delay(1500); // つ旦
lcd.clear();
ret = rcs620s.reset();
ret = rcs620s.initDevice();
if(!ret) {
lcd.print("RC-S620/S");
lcd.setCursor(0, 1);
lcd.print(" init error!!");
while(1) {}
}
lcd.print("Touch your");
lcd.setCursor(0, 1);
lcd.print(" IC Card!!");
}
void loop() {
int ret;
digitalWrite(LED_PIN, HIGH);
rcs620s.timeout = COMMAND_TIMEOUT;
ret = rcs620s.polling(0x0003);
if (!ret) {
if (waitCardReleased) {
waitCardReleased = 0;
lcd.clear();
lcd.print("Touch your");
lcd.setCursor(0, 1);
lcd.print(" IC Card!!");
}
} else if (!waitCardReleased) {
waitCardReleased = 1;
// Request Service
ret = requestService(0x090F);
if(ret) {
uint16_t balance;
// Read w/o Encryption
ret = readWithoutEncryption(0x090F, 0, &balance);
if(ret) {
// 読み取れた
char kaomoji[16];
if(balance == 0) getKaomoji(kaomoji, 6); // オワタ
else if(balance < 750) getKaomoji(kaomoji, 3); // ゴルァ
else if(balance < 1500) getKaomoji(kaomoji, 4); // ショボーン
else if(balance < 3000) getKaomoji(kaomoji, 5); // シャキーン
else if(balance < 5000) getKaomoji(kaomoji, 2); // ゲッツ
else if(balance < 10000) getKaomoji(kaomoji, 7); // キター
else getKaomoji(kaomoji, 8); // エッヘン
lcd.clear();
lcd.print("\\");
lcd.print(balance);
lcd.setCursor(9, 1);
lcd.print(kaomoji);
}
}
}
rcs620s.rfOff();
digitalWrite(LED_PIN, LOW);
delay(POLLING_INTERVAL);
}
// request service
int requestService(uint16_t serviceCode) {
int ret;
uint8_t buf[NewRCS620S_MAX_CARD_RESPONSE_LEN];
uint8_t responseLen = 0;
buf[0] = 0x02;
memcpy(buf + 1, rcs620s.idm, 8);
buf[9] = 0x01;
buf[10] = (uint8_t)((serviceCode >> 0) & 0xff);
buf[11] = (uint8_t)((serviceCode >> 8) & 0xff);
ret = rcs620s.cardCommand(buf, 12, buf, &responseLen);
if (!ret || (responseLen != 12) || (buf[0] != 0x03) ||
(memcmp(buf + 1, rcs620s.idm, 8) != 0) || ((buf[10] == 0xff) && (buf[11] == 0xff))) {
return 0;
}
return 1;
}
// Read Without Encryption
int readWithoutEncryption(uint16_t serviceCode, uint8_t blockNumber, uint16_t* balance) {
int ret;
uint8_t buf[NewRCS620S_MAX_CARD_RESPONSE_LEN];
uint8_t responseLen = 0;
buf[0] = 0x06;
memcpy(buf + 1, rcs620s.idm, 8);
buf[9] = 0x01; // サービス数
buf[10] = (uint8_t)((serviceCode >> 0) & 0xff);
buf[11] = (uint8_t)((serviceCode >> 8) & 0xff);
buf[12] = 0x01; // ブロック数
buf[13] = 0x80;
buf[14] = blockNumber;
ret = rcs620s.cardCommand(buf, 15, buf, &responseLen);
if (!ret || (responseLen != 28) || (buf[0] != 0x07) ||
(memcmp(buf + 1, rcs620s.idm, 8) != 0)) {
return 0;
}
*balance = buf[23];
*balance = (*balance << 8) + buf[22];
return 1;
}
